EQUIPPED!

When you have a job to do, in order to get it done correctly you need to have the proper equipment. Have your ever used the handle of a screwdriver or even pliers as a hammer? It may work for a small job, but even then a hammer is better. I know there have been times when I have substituted a tool simply because I didn’t want to take the extra time or make the effort to go get the right one. On some of those occasions I have found myself spending more time trying to do the job with the improper equipment than it would have taken me to have gone and gotten the right tool. Being properly equipped may take some effort, some extra time, and even some planning, but it’s the best way to get a work done right!

God has made it possible for us to be equipped for HIS WORK. And there is some effort, time, and planning connected to this equipping. Paul wrote…

“(16) All Scripture is breathed out by God and profitable for teaching, for reproof, for correction, and for training in righteousness, (17) that the man of God may be COMPETENT, EQUIPPED FOR EVERY GOOD WORK.” ( 2 Timothy 3:16-17 ESV)

God has given us HIS WORD for the purpose of equipping us for HIS WORK. Some people have turned to business techniques, positive mental attitude methods, social norms (society’s rules), etc. for equipping themselves for GOD’S WORKS instead of starting with GOD’S INSTRUCTION. For us to best be equipped for the works God gives us to do we must spend time in HIS WORD. We must put forth the effort to learn what He has revealed and then plan how we will put that into practice. Therefore, as you read your Bible, open your heart to GOD’S WORD so that it may teach, reprove, correct, and train you in righteousness (things that are right); then you will be allowing Him to equip you for every good work!
